Verizon Communications Accumulated Depreciation increased by 1.0% to $228.52B in Q4 2025 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ric grew by 2.5%, from $222.88B to $228.52B. Over 5 years (FY 2020 to FY 2025), Accumulated Depreciation shows an upward trend with a 4.3% CAGR. This increase may warrant attention — for this metric, lower values are generally preferred.

How to read this metric

A high ratio of accumulated depreciation to gross PP&E may indicate an aging asset base requiring future capital expenditure.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is Verizon Communications's accumulated depreciation?
Verizon Communications (VZ) reported accumulated depreciation of $228.52B in Q4 2025.
How has Verizon Communications's accumulated depreciation changed year-over-year?
Verizon Communications's accumulated depreciation increased by 2.5% year-over-year, from $222.88B to $228.52B.
What is the long-term trend for Verizon Communications's accumulated depreciation?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Verizon Communications's accumulated depreciation has grown at a 4.3%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$184.90B to $228.52B.
What does accumulated depreciation mean?
The total amount of depreciation recorded for all assets since they were purchased.
